Subject: Partner SFTP drop is live

Hi all — quick update for the contractors joining this sprint. The nightly feed from our partner Grovetide now lands in the SFTP drop folder instead of the old mail-in process, so no more manually stitching CSVs together. Files arrive around 02:00 local, get validated, then flow into the Marrowfield ingest pipeline. If a file fails validation it's quarantined, not deleted. The ingest build handling this run is identified below.

session token of kagup-hahaf = htk3_2b8

Subject: Handover — monthly partition rollout

Hi all — handing off the Greywick partition-by-month migration. Plugin authors targeting the Greywick events API should note that partitions rotate on the first of each month, and schema bundles you publish must be signed or the loader skips them. Please be careful with versioning. Sign your plugin bundles with the key below.

rollout seal: bky19_eMLCfa2rZ3EgiNqssvu

**Checklist — Matchline GC pauses**

- Verify matching service p99 pause under 40ms on staging soak.
- Confirm new heap sizing flags applied to all pods.
- Re-run the pairing-burst load test; no pause over 200ms allowed.
- If pauses regress, block release and page the runtime squad.
- Attach soak graphs to the sync notes.

Sign-off requires the candidate build, identified by the token below.

build token for tajeg-bajep: htk14_409ba9df6b8acb

ANNUAL BILLING TRANSITION — Managers Only

This page summarizes the move from monthly to annual billing for the Quillway platform, beginning next fiscal year. Existing customers keep monthly terms through renewal; new contracts default to annual with a 7% incentive. Support and finance workflows are being updated in parallel. The confidential note below covers the commercial rationale agreed by leadership.

board note of kadug-tawig: Only 5 of the 100 pilot accounts renewed Oliath, so a churn review is set for April 15.